What is a complex care nurse?As a complex care nurse, you will provide high-quality care and support to clients with complex healthcare needs. You'll have the opportunity to build strong relationships with one or a few clients in your local area.
Your role will involve ensuring that each client receives person centred care and helping them lead fulfilling and happy lives.
What does a complex care nurse do?Being a complex care nurse is rewarding and fulfilling, and you'll cover a wide range of tasks. Throughout, our nurse managers and field care supervisors will ensure you have the knowledge and skills to provide safe, effective care.
Day to day tasksA complex care nurse's daily tasks may include supporting clients with personal care, moving and handling, medication administration, activity planning, and community access.
You may also provide clinical support, including tracheostomy, PEG, and ventilation management.
When required, you may assist with light household duties and preparing meals.

As a new member of our complex care team, you'll receive excellent training from our clinical educators, both in person and online - and we'll pay you for those hours, too.
Your initial training will be a five day induction, offering you a chance to enhance and refresh your skills and meet other support workers, complex care nurses and registered nurses.
If a client's needs require additional skills, such as tracheostomy care, airway management, or enteral feeding, we offer paid specialist training to enhance your skills further.
You'll be thoroughly supported after your training, and we'll offer you the chance to enrol in Level 2 to 5 Diplomas in Health and Social Care.
